Output 695a9b5742e9e86bf9d1125a150de50c74160ca3e005eb55f41f15a0fb39d54d:4

value
642690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d9347f2bba8fb0dd0b06760f3ec25e89e5ced39 OP_EQUAL
address
3LRzt8pL6kyuoUzySFyFJVAuApCN9P63HK
transaction
695a9b5742e9e86bf9d1125a150de50c74160ca3e005eb55f41f15a0fb39d54d
confirmations
226980
spent
true